WHAT IS DRAMATURGY?
Dramaturgy, the term comes from the german dramatist Gotthold Ephraim Lezzing. The term was invented between the years of 1767-1770 when he wrote a series of criticizing papers about Hamburg Dramaturgy where he analyzed, criticized and theorized the german theatre.
Yeah… It could also be, when it comes to media, how a medium (TV, Magazine, Radio) build up their stories to create a dramatic scene to keep the readers interested. They usually talk about four different staging.
The first one is the dramatic one, where the medium generally makes the news a sensation and playing alot on what just happened and to make the reader feel like they are a part of it.
The second staging is the lyrical staging, where you play more on the emotional and ceremonial touch of it, but instead of even having an ounce of report in what happened, it just tells you the emotional part.
The third one is epic staging, where you frame something and makes it bigger in an already big event, like, the sensational news about Azerbaijan winning, you as well bring forward about the situation down there.
The fourth and last one is didactic staging, which is completly different to the three previous ones, since this one is the one that focuses more on the information itself, and stays scientific, logical and clean without any personal perspective.
